**Core Concept**
Fetal macrosomia refers to a condition where a fetus is significantly larger than average, often weighing more than 4 kg at birth. In this scenario, a 3 kg fetus at 34 weeks gestation is considered large for gestational age (LGA), which can be associated with various maternal and fetal conditions.
**Why the Correct Answer is Right**
The presence of macrosomia can indicate an association with gestational diabetes mellitus (GDM). GDM is characterized by impaired glucose tolerance during pregnancy, leading to excessive fetal growth due to increased glucose availability. As a result, the fetus produces excess insulin, promoting growth and weight gain. In addition, maternal obesity, multiple gestations, and certain genetic conditions can also contribute to fetal macrosomia.
